Symbiosis Law School (SLS)-Pune, established in June 1977, is an integral part of Symbiosis International University (SIU) and is approved by the Bar Council of India (BCI). It has received accolades, including the 'Best College' award among the top three during the virtual IPTSE awards and IPTE Conclave. SLS Pune holds a remarkable rank of 6 for Law in the NIRF 2023 ranking.
Offering 15 diverse courses at undergraduate (UG), postgraduate (PG), diploma, certificate, and PhD levels across four streams, SLS Pune provides comprehensive legal education. The institution is home to the Symbiosis Centre for Advanced Legal Studies and Research (SCALSAR) and the Students Bar Association, both contributing to advanced legal studies and practical skills development.
In the SLS Pune placements of 2020, 115 students secured placements, with 100 job offers and 15 pre-placement offers (PPOs) from prominent companies. To support meritorious students, SLS Pune offers various scholarships, including the S.N. Gupta Scholarship, Nani Palkhiwala Scholarship, UG/ PG Merit Scholarship, SET/ SLAT Topper SLS Pune Scholarship, and more, recognising and nurturing outstanding talent within the student community.
SLS Pune provides a wide array of programs in the field of Law, covering undergraduate, postgraduate, diploma, and research levels, each offering unique specialisations. Here are the program details:
- BA LLB
- Specialisation: Law
- Eligibility: Applicants must have successfully completed their 10+2 education with a minimum of 45% marks (40% for SC/ST) in any stream.
- Selection Criteria: Admission is granted based on performance in the SLAT (Symbiosis Law Admission Test).
- BBA LLB
- Specialisation: Law
- Eligibility: Admission is based on the SLAT.
- LLB
- Specialisation: Law
- Eligibility: Candidates should have a graduation degree with at least 45% marks (40% for SC/ST).
- Selection Criteria: Admission is determined through the SLAT.
- LLM
- Specialisations: Business & Corporate Laws, Constitutional & Administrative Law
- Eligibility: Applicants must have an LLB degree with a minimum of 50% marks (45% for SC/ST).
- Selection Criteria: Admission is merit-based.
- Diploma
- Specialisations: International Business Laws and Corporate Laws in India
- Eligibility: Candidates who have completed 10+2 or are pursuing a law degree can apply.
- Selection Criteria: Admission is based on merit.
- Certification
- Specialisations: European Union Legal Studies, Asian Legal Studies
- Eligibility: Applicants should have completed their 10+2 education with at least 50% marks (45% for SC/ST) in any stream.
- Selection Criteria: Admission is determined based on merit.
- Ph.D.
- Specialisation: Law
- Eligibility: Candidates are required to have completed post-graduation with a minimum of 55% marks.
- Selection Criteria: The admission process includes an entrance examination followed by a personal interview.
